Abstract: A method of an electronic device for processing gesture is provided. The method includes, in response to an input of a hovering gesture to a flexible display of the electronic device, wherein the flexible display is divided in response to folding of the electronic device into a first area and a second area based on a folding line, sensing the hovering gesture in the first area and the second area, respectively, and determining a hovering point corresponding to the hovering gesture, based on the sensed positions of the first area and the second area, respectively. Accordingly, a hovering gesture can be detected with increased accuracy.
